Was Vehicle Towed: - Description of the Complaints: 2001 safari ivory developed problems with the brakes.***no answer required***. *mr a burning smell was coming from the driver's side wheel when braking. the braking components were all replaced. the abs light had come on. the brain box was replaced in the front run and the front left sensor displayed too much air gap. the burning brake smell recurred and once again the calipers, seal, pads, hub cover, etc were all replaced. the consumer requested reimbursement for the repairs. also wires were found too tight to the wheels, the teperature gauge remained at 280 degrees due to a leak, and the hydraulic reservoir tank leaked at the hoses and fittings. *sc
